区块链钱包制作一般要多久?深入解析影响因素
近年来,随着区块链技术的飞速发展,越来越多的人和企业对区块链钱包产生了浓厚的兴趣。然而,很多人对于区块链钱包的制作过程以及所需时间并不太了解。本文将为您详细解析区块链钱包的制作时间,影响因素以及开发周期的方方面面,帮助您全面认识这一领域。
区块链钱包概述
区块链钱包是用于存储、管理加密货币的一种工具,可以是软件、硬件或纸质形式。它们的主要功能包括生成和管理私钥、进行交易、查询余额等。不同类型的钱包(如热钱包、冷钱包)各有优劣,用户在选择时应根据自己的需求来做出判断。
制作区块链钱包的基本步骤
制作一个功能完备的区块链钱包通常包括几个基本的步骤,如需求分析、设计、开发、测试和上线等。在此过程中,各个环节的工作量和复杂性均会影响整个制作周期。
影响钱包制作时间的因素
区块链钱包的制作时间受多种因素影响,包括项目需求、开发团队的技术水平、基于什么区块链平台(如比特币、以太坊等)、安全性要求、功能复杂度等。下面将一一进行详细解释,以便用户更好地理解这些因素对制作时间的影响。
1. 项目需求变化
项目需求是影响区块链钱包制作时间的重要因素之一。不同的功能需求会直接决定开发的复杂程度。例如,如果您只需要一个基本的加密货币接收和发送功能,时间会相对较短;而如果要求支持多种加密货币、集成去中心化交易所(DEX),甚至涉及复杂的用户身份验证体系,耗时就会增加。
2. 开发团队技术水平
开发团队的技术能力和经验也是影响时间的一大要素。如果团队对区块链技术有足够深入的理解,并具备有关加密安全、用户体验设计等方面的专业知识,则开发效率会显著提高。反之,如果团队较为年轻,缺乏经验,可能会在错误的解决方案中进入更多的迭代,从而导致时间延长。
3. 目标区块链平台的选择
不同的区块链平台有其特定的开发环境和要求。比特币区块链的智能合约能力有限,而以太坊由于支持复杂的智能合约,开发时间则可能相对较长。因此,在选择区块链平台时,需充分考虑项目的未来扩展,以及对开发周期的影响。
4. 功能复杂度与安全性需求
钱包的安全性是用户最为关注的问题之一,因此开发过程中会给予相应的重视。如果您的钱包要求更加复杂的安全特性,比如多重签名、冷存储解决方案等,开发者在实现这些功能时就必须进行更多的测试与验证,进一步延长制作时间。
5. 测试与上线过程
测试是确保钱包功能与安全性的重要环节,通常包括单元测试、集成测试、压力测试等。根据不同的测试政策和标准,可能会对钱包上线进程造成影响。因此,合理安排测试时间,对后续的上线进度也有较大影响。
总结:区块链钱包制作时间的预估
综上所述,区块链钱包的制作时间并不固定,通常在几周到几个月不等。简单的热钱包可能仅需几周的开发周期,而复杂的多功能冷钱包的开发时间甚至可能达到数月之久。建议在启动项目之前,与技术团队详细沟通需求以及期望的交付时间,以更好地规划时间安排。
相关问题及解答
1. 区块链钱包的开发成本是多少?
开发区块链钱包的成本受多种因素影响,包括开发团队所在地、开发者经验、项目复杂性等。一般来说,简单的钱包可能成本在几千到几万美元,而复杂的多功能钱包开发可能花费数万美元,因此,企业在制定预算时应充分考虑这些因素,并与开发团队进行详细讨论。
2. 如何选择合适的开发团队?
选择合适的开发团队是项目成功的关键。在选择时,应考虑团队的技术背景、过往的项目经验、客户评价及支持服务等。同时,可以咨询相关行业的朋友或同事,为团队提供第一手的信息。此外,面试开发团队时应善于提问,以评估其对区块链的理解和解决问题的能力。
3. 如何保障钱包的安全性?
钱包的安全性是用户最关注的问题之一。为了保障钱包的安全性,开发者应使用行业标准的加密算法,采用多重签名机制,定期进行安全性审计和测试。此外,对于用户,建议在使用钱包时做好个人信息保护并选择信誉良好的钱包服务提供商,以确保自己的资产安全。
4. 区块链钱包是否需要定期维护?
是的,区块链钱包在上线后仍需定期维护。这包括更新安全补丁,添加新功能,进行系统等。此外,随着区块链技术的不断发展,钱包的技术架构也可能需要进行升级。因此,企业在开发钱包时,应该同时考虑后期维护的计划,确保钱包的持续稳定使用。
5. 用户如何选择适合自己的区块链钱包?
选择区块链钱包时,用户应根据自己的需求进行考虑。首先,短期投资者可能倾向于选择热钱包,以便快速交易。相对来说,长期持有者则可能更倾向于冷钱包的安全性。此外,还要考虑钱包的用户友好性、支持的币种、费用结构等因素,以便找到最适合自己的产品。
以上是关于区块链钱包制作时间及相关问题的全面概述。希望本文能为您提供有价值的信息,帮助您更好地了解区块链钱包的制作与选择!